Overview of Bone Marrow
Bone marrow, as you know, is the soft tissue inside our bones that is responsible for producing blood cells. When this system fails due to disease or damage, a bone marrow transplant restores it using healthy stem cells.
Here are two types of bone marrow transplant:
- Autologous Transplant: It uses the patient’s own stem cells.
- Allogeneic Transplant: It uses stem cells from a compatible donor.
With continuous improvements in transplant methods, donor matching, and immune management, success rates have dramatically increased over the last two decades.

Factors Influencing Bone Marrow Transplant Success
Here are some factors that may influence the result of a bone marrow transplant in patients:
Patient’s Overall Health & Age
- A healthy body can handle the transplant process better. Younger patients usually recover quickly.
- However, improved transplant methods now allow many older patients to achieve positive results as well.
Disease Stage
- Patient undergoing transplant at an early stage of their condition often leads to better long-term results.
- It is considered that, when the disease is less aggressive or has not progressed far, the body responds more effectively to new and healthy stem cells.
Donor Compatibility
- Having a close genetic match with a donor and recipient is hard, but it can reduce the risk of graft rejection or graft versus host disease.
- Better matching means the new stem cells can integrate more naturally, enhancing the chances of stable and lasting recovery.
Post-transplant Care
- Good nutrition, strict infection control, and regular medical follow-up contribute much toward successful healing.
- The first few months after transplantation are critical, and careful follow-up will prevent complications and help rebuild immunity.
Medical Expertise
- Such outcomes are directly related to experienced transplant teams, advanced labs, and correct protocols.
- Experienced specialists will understand the risks, adjust treatments, and support the patient through every step of recovery, making the surgery safer and more successful.
